The Role of the Travel Beeper
A travel beeper, often referred to as a "backup alarm" or "travel alarm," is a safety device installed in construction and mining machinery. Its primary function is to produce an audible sound when the machine is in motion, especially when moving in reverse. The sound alerts nearby workers and individuals to the presence of the machine, reducing the risk of accidents.
In many cases, the beeper is automatically triggered when the operator begins to move the machine, whether forward or backward. For compact excavators like the Kubota KX080-4S2, this safety measure is critical, as these machines are often used in tight spaces with limited visibility.

Troubleshooting the Travel Beeper
While the travel beeper is a simple and effective safety feature, it can sometimes malfunction. If the beeper stops working or produces an abnormal sound, here are some troubleshooting steps:
  1. Check the Electrical Connections:
    The most common issue with the beeper is loose or corroded wiring. Inspect the wiring connected to the beeper for any signs of damage, wear, or corrosion. Ensure that the connections are secure and free from debris or dirt.
  2. Inspect the Beeper for Physical Damage:
    If the beeper has been exposed to extreme weather conditions, debris, or impacts, it may have been damaged. Check the beeper for cracks, loose parts, or foreign objects lodged in or around it.
  3. Test the Fuse:
    The travel beeper is typically connected to a fuse within the electrical system. If the beeper is not functioning, it’s worth checking the fuse to ensure it is intact. A blown fuse can prevent the beeper from working correctly.
  4. Replace the Beeper:
    If the beeper is not repairable, it may need to be replaced. A new beeper can be sourced from Kubota dealerships or authorized parts suppliers. Be sure to select a replacement that is compatible with the Kubota KX080-4S2.
